About Bappaditya Ray

Bappaditya Ray is a scholar working on Neurology, Epidemiology, Surgery, Molecular Biology and Pulmonary and Respiratory Medicine, having authored 34 papers that have together received 322 indexed citations. Recurring topics across this work include Intracranial Aneurysms: Treatment and Complications (10 papers), Acute Ischemic Stroke Management (9 papers), Traumatic Brain Injury and Neurovascular Disturbances (9 papers), Intracerebral and Subarachnoid Hemorrhage Research (7 papers), Inflammatory Biomarkers in Disease Prognosis (3 papers), Stroke Rehabilitation and Recovery (3 papers), Venous Thromboembolism Diagnosis and Management (3 papers) and Cerebrovascular and Carotid Artery Diseases (3 papers). The work is most often cited by research in Neurology (130 citations), Neurology (46 citations), Internal Medicine (16 citations), Sensory Systems (20 citations) and Health Informatics (5 citations). Bappaditya Ray has collaborated with scholars based in United States, India and Canada. Frequent co-authors include Tara Sankar Roy, Bradley N. Bohnstedt, Salah Keyrouz, David M. Thompson, Kallol Kumar Roy, Shashi Wadhwa, Chao Xu, Bin Zheng, Evgeny Sidorov and Gopichandh Danala. Their work appears in journals such as World Neurosurgery, Translational Stroke Research, Journal of Stroke and Cerebrovascular Diseases, Clinical Anatomy and Critical Care Nursing Clinics of North America.
